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19776 469439866 12
99087862 8343523376 243853096
99087862 8343523376 243853096
6631920 69068867 8975
All about undefined
Interested in learning more?
99087862 8343523376 243853096
6631920 69068867 8975
See more
053070 3230990422 03297537
5458569229 13930 1667551 99 6226
See more
84835 97479182
848 58680 251 48252 508475379
See more